"In Our Town" by William Allen White is a story set in the heart of small-town America during the early 1900s. The narrative revolves around the local newspaper, which acts as the central point for all town happenings, big or small. The story shows the unique personalities, relationships, and daily lives of the town’s residents. The narrator, seemingly part of the newspaper team, shares stories about the townspeople, revealing their struggles, successes, and secrets. A key person is the country editor, who offers deep thoughts on life and recognizes the newspaper's duty to mirror the town's moral values. The story sets up a town full of both joy and sadness, where the simple parts of life are both cherished and examined.

William Allen White was an American newspaper editor, politician, author, and leader of the Progressive movement. Between 1896 and his death, White became a spokesman for middle America.
